Types of TMJ Disorders

TMJ conditions can generally be categorized into three types:

  1. Myofascial pain: This involves discomfort or pain in the muscles that control jaw function, often aggravated by activities like teeth grinding.
  2. Internal derangement of the joint: This condition could indicate issues like a displaced disc, a dislocated jaw, or condyle injuries.
  3. Arthritis: This refers to a group of degenerative, inflammatory joint disorders that can affect the TMJ.

Recognizing When TMJ Treatment Is Needed

Often, the discomfort associated with TMJ disorders stems from various stresses placed upon these joints. If you have been experiencing pain around your jaw or ears, it could likely be attributed to issues with your TMJ. Dysfunction of the TMJ may not be immediately apparent, as these symptoms are sometimes mistaken for other problems.

  • Jaw soreness or pain
  • Ear pain
  • Facial pain
  • Stiff or tight jaw muscles
  • Audible popping or clicking noises when moving the mouth
  • Jaw locking
  • Challenges with chewing or mouth movement

These symptoms can severely impact your quality of life by interfering with everyday activities like eating and speaking.

Non-Surgical Treatments for TMJ Disorders

For milder cases of TMJ disorders, a range of non-surgical treatments can effectively alleviate symptoms. These include:

  • Self-managed care: Simple practices like eating softer foods, applying ice packs to the affected area, and avoiding extreme jaw movements can provide significant relief.
  • Medication: Over-the-counter anti-inflammatory drugs can reduce joint swelling and pain.
  • Stabilization splints: These are custom-made appliances worn over the teeth to prevent teeth grinding and clenching, which can exacerbate TMJ symptoms.

The primary function of these night guards is to maintain the jaw in a neutral position, preventing the overextension or tightening of the jaw muscles during the night. By doing so, they help to:

  • Reduce jaw tension: Night guards alleviate pressure on the TMJ by keeping the jaws slightly apart, reducing the risk of pain and inflammation.
  • Prevent tooth damage: These appliances also protect the teeth from the effects of grinding, which can lead to wear and tear, cracks, and other dental injuries.
  • Safeguard your restorations: If you have a dental implant, crown, bridge, or other restoration and suffer from nighttime tooth grinding, night guards can prevent damage.
  • Promote proper alignment: Consistent use of a night guard can help keep the jaw aligned correctly, which may help correct the underlying issues contributing to TMJ disorders.
